MB-IDK commited on
Commit
a2cb2f4
·
verified ·
1 Parent(s): ccc76ad

Update Dockerfile

Browse files
Files changed (1) hide show
  1. Dockerfile +5 -4
Dockerfile CHANGED
@@ -4,12 +4,12 @@ USER root
4
  RUN mkdir -p /home/node/.n8n && chown -R node:node /home/node/.n8n
5
  USER node
6
 
7
- # Port demandé par Hugging Face Space
8
  ENV PORT=7860
9
  ENV N8N_PORT=7860
10
  ENV N8N_HOST=0.0.0.0
11
 
12
- # --- Database PostgreSQL config ---
13
  ENV DB_TYPE=postgresdb
14
  ENV DB_POSTGRESDB_HOST=n8n-n8n-vox.g.aivencloud.com
15
  ENV DB_POSTGRESDB_PORT=21141
@@ -20,9 +20,10 @@ ENV DB_POSTGRESDB_SCHEMA=public
20
  ENV DB_POSTGRESDB_SSL_ENABLED=true
21
  ENV DB_POSTGRESDB_SSL_REJECT_UNAUTHORIZED=false
22
 
23
- # Webhook tunnel (optionnel, si tu veux que les webhooks fonctionnent)
24
  ENV WEBHOOK_TUNNEL_URL=https://<ton-space>.hf.space/
25
 
26
  EXPOSE 7860
27
 
28
- CMD ["n8n", "start", "--host", "0.0.0.0", "--port", "7860"]
 
 
4
  RUN mkdir -p /home/node/.n8n && chown -R node:node /home/node/.n8n
5
  USER node
6
 
7
+ # Ports
8
  ENV PORT=7860
9
  ENV N8N_PORT=7860
10
  ENV N8N_HOST=0.0.0.0
11
 
12
+ # PostgreSQL config
13
  ENV DB_TYPE=postgresdb
14
  ENV DB_POSTGRESDB_HOST=n8n-n8n-vox.g.aivencloud.com
15
  ENV DB_POSTGRESDB_PORT=21141
 
20
  ENV DB_POSTGRESDB_SSL_ENABLED=true
21
  ENV DB_POSTGRESDB_SSL_REJECT_UNAUTHORIZED=false
22
 
23
+ # Optional webhook tunnel (si besoin)
24
  ENV WEBHOOK_TUNNEL_URL=https://<ton-space>.hf.space/
25
 
26
  EXPOSE 7860
27
 
28
+ ENTRYPOINT ["tini", "--", "/docker-entrypoint.sh"]
29
+ CMD ["start", "--host", "0.0.0.0", "--port", "7860"]